Привет ! Мы продолжаем создавать свой интернет-магазин с помощью супер плагина Woocommerce ! Сегодня мы будем разбирать настройки аккаунта. Для настройки аккаунта перейдите на страницу: Woocommerce – Настройки – Аккаунты. Здесь вы сможете настроить основные параметры страницы аккаунта.
Страницы аккаунта.
– Страница Мой аккаунт, здесь нужно указать страницу “Мой аккаунт” или “Личный кабинет”. Смотрите, если при активации плагина вы создавали страницы с помощью “Помощника по настройке”, то страница уже будет здесь указана, то есть её не нужно создавать опять. А если вы не создавали страницы, то вам нужно создать страницу “Мой аккаунт” и выбрать её здесь. И ещё один важный момент, при создании страницы, вам нужно вставить в её содержание специальный шорткод, который указан во всплывающей подсказке, при наведении мыши на значок с вопросительным знаком.
Включить регистрацию.
- Вы можете включить регистрацию на странице “Оформление заказа”. Не обязательно. При оформлении заказа пользователь будет автоматически регистрироваться на вашем сайте.
- Включить регистрацию на странице “Мой аккаунт”, по умолчанию включено. Рекомендуется включить.
Авторизация. Показывать напоминание логина для вернувшихся клиентов, на странице “Оформление заказа”. Удобная функция, чтобы пользователь не вводил постоянно свой логин.
Создание аккаунта.
- Автоматически генерировать имя пользователя из email клиента. Опять же очень удобная функция, которая позволяет быстро создавать имя для пользователя. Рекомендуется включить.
- Автоматически генерировать пароль для клиента. Рекомендуется включить. Удобная функция, экономит время клиента.
Эндпоинты Моего аккаунта. Здесь ничего не нужно менять, оставьте всё как есть !
– Сохраните изменения.
Далее, у вас на сайте появится новая страница “Мой аккаунт”. На данной странице вы можете просматривать недавние заказы, настроить адрес доставки и платёжный адрес, можно изменить пароль и детали учётной записи и т.д.
Остались вопросы ? Напиши комментарий ! Удачи !
Не получается!
Имеется сайт-магазин на woocommerce.
В верхнем меню добавлена страница “Логин/регистрация” (мойсайт.ру/lichniykabinet).
На странице “Логин/регистрация” в содержании добавлен шорткод – [woocommerce_my_account].
В админке в директории Woocommerce -> Настройки -> Аккаунты в разделе “Страница Мой аккаунт” указана страница “Логин/регистрация”.
Однако, когда я либо на сайте нажимаю на страницу “Логин/регистрация”, либо когда во время редактирования страницы в админке нажимаю “Просмотреть изменения”, у меня в браузере появляется страница “Не удается получить доступ к сайту”.
И это не зависит ни от браузера, ни от устройства, с которого перехожу на эту страницу.
Как бы я эту страницу ни обзывал (личный кабинет, логин/регистрация, дом в котором живет Джек), какие бы названия в постоянной ссылке латиницей ни давал, результат один – нет доступа к странице.
Прошу помочь выяснить, в чем проблема.
Где-то ошибка, скиньте ссылку на данную страницу.
Ссылка немного изменена на личный кабинет, но суть та же new.vapedc.ru/account/
Если же и второй мой комментарий не одобрят, то напишу так:
Сайт new.vapedc точка ru слэш account
Ссылка немного изменена.
Здрасте, а есть какой-то плагин который менял данные в личном кабинете?, допустим кнопка “Загрузки” мне не нужна, как бы её удалить!? Спасибо
Можно попробовать с помощью CSS скрыть.
Неа, не получается, он удаляет весь столбец!
Попробуйте с помощью плагина – Simple Custom CSS. Вам нужно узнать название вкладки для CSS и скрыть его с помощью Display: None.
Привет. А добавить свой Эндпоинт можно?
Привет, конечно можно, для этого они там и указаны.
А как это делать?
Что делать ?
Добавить свой Эндпоинт
Укажите свои уникальные значения в полях. Их не обязательно добавлять, по умолчанию всё настроено.
Ребят подскажите как сделать личный кабинет?
Для WP (WordPress) или для WC (woocommerce)
Ничего делать не надо, всё итак уже готово. В WordPress по умолчанию кабинет пользователя имеется, если включаете регистрацию. В Woocommerce кабинет есть на странице “Мой аккаунт”. Можно плагин поставить, если стандартный функционал вас не устраивает. Есть плагин – WP Recall, может вам подойти.
А как взаимодействовать Woocommerce и Wp Recall?
Или как сделать, такой ЛК youtube.com/watch?v=caQqoNlBpoA
Такой как на видео можно создать с помощью плагинов – Theme My Login, Profile Builder, Wprecall. Но, повторюсь, совсем не обязательно, в Woocommerce есть готовый кабинет, после регистрации и авторизации пользователь может зайти на него на страницу “Мой аккаунт”, там есть всё необходимое.
Надо смотреть в настройках, там всё расписано на Русском языке, есть дополнения.
как добавить (WooCommerce Menu Cart) только список желаний?
Не понял вашего вопроса. Можете по подробней объяснить, что вы хотите сделать ?
Как бы объяснить, при добавления товара в корзину, я могу его увидеть в шапке сайта (vier cart), так вот как сделать такой же wishlist
Всё равно, пока плохо вас понимаю. Может покажите скриншот того, что вы хотите сделать или ссылку на сайт где уже так сделано ?
справа от меню (аккаунт, избранное и корзина)
По этой теме есть много плагинов – Wishlist WooCommerce, YITH WooCommerce Wishlist, TI WooCommerce Wishlist. Я пока не разбирал их. Думаю на днях разберу один из них.
у меня уже есть такие плагины, но суть в том что у меня нет данной иконки (wishlist)
[woocommerce_my_account] – после этого личный кабинет выглядит просто ужасно. С плагином wp-recall было гораздо симпатичнее. Как можно улучшить внешний вид?
У Woocommerce нет своих стилей, он берёт их у темы. Вид кабинета зависит от стилей вашей темы. Стили можно подправить с помощью плагина – SiteOrigin CSS.
П.С. На страницу мой аккаунт – нужно вставить шорт код, и при создании кабинета плагиным wp-recall тоже вставляется шорт код. И, получается что то не понятное, два шорт кода то нельзя вставить. Или вставлять шорт код от вукомерса, вп-рекалл настраивать редактируя файл автор.пшп?
А что вы хотите сделать ? Woocommerce и WP Recall абсолютно разные плагины ! Похоже вы чего-то не до понимаете.
Илья, посоветуй какое нибудь решение. Как продать скачиваемый уникальный товар? Т.е., товар генерируются в зависимости от действий пользователя. В базу данных записывается урл товара. ЕГо оттуда можно извлечь, но, как это дело вставить в вукомерсе? Тут при настройке товара уже должен урл на загрузку прописать.
Может быть можно изменить какой то файл шаблона, скрипт добавить? Хотя бы где копать подскажите.
Здравствуйте, а что за товар такой, как он создаётся, расскажите по подробней, чтобы я понимал, что вам порекомендовать.
Пользователь вводит данные в форму, скрипт формирует документ. Пользователь оплачивает, после оплаты получает возможность документ скачать. Так как документ всегда разный, в зависимости от введенных пользователем данных, то, заранее его закачать на сервер и поставить галочку “Скачиваемый товар” я не могу. Вот ломаю голову, как это реализовать.
Всё это не сложно сделать ! Не обязательно использовать для этого цифровые товары. Можно добавить необходимые поля на страницу оформления заказа с помощью специального плагина. Пользователь будет оформлять заказ, вам на email будет приходить вся информация и вы будете в ответ высылать товар. Конечно, что бы это автоматизировать, нужно будет создать скрипт с нуля, для этого нужен разработчик, которому вы объясните все детали в мельчайших подробностях. Разработчика сейчас очень легко найти. Например на фриланс.ру
Возможно, всё это можно сделать с помощью плагинов. Тогда могу вам порекомендовать искать Здесь:
– Супер плагины WordPress более 500 !
– Супер плагины Woocommerce более 100 !
Уверен, какие-то плагины окажутся для вас очень полезными ! Больше и лучше нигде не найдёте 100% !
Плагины уже все смотрел, с их помощью не реализуется.
Здравствуйте. Не могу понять куда вставить этот шордкод на странице?(((
Здравствуйте. Шорткод нужно вставить в содержание страницы Мой аккаунт. Возможно у вас шорткод уже стоит там, посмотрите, если вы создавали страницы с помощью помощника по настройке Woocommerce.
Здравствуйте. У меня все по английски в “мой аккаунт” вот :
Need Assistance? Call customer service at 888-555-5555.Hello Валерия Чиндяскина
(not Валерия Чиндяскина? Sign Out)
E-mail them at info@yourshop.com
Как сделать по русски?
Добрый день. У вас переводы обновлены?
Доброго дня!
Подскажите пожалуйста как изменить или добавить информацию в емейл которъй получает новъй пользователь при регистрации в онлайн магазине, то есть там есть стандартнъй шаблон , а я хочу добавить туда еще информацию, н-р : логин, пароль, електронку пользователя и промо код?
Добрый день. Перейдите на страницу: Woocommerce – Настройки – Email’ы – Новый аккаунт (шаблон). Внизу страницы, у вас будет уведомление: Чтобы переопределить и отредактировать этот шаблон письма, скопируйте woocommerce/templates/emails/customer-new-account.php в папку темы: simple-shop/woocommerce/emails/customer-new-account.php. Нажмите на кнопку: Скопировать файл в тему. Далее, перейдите на страницу: Внешний вид – Редактор. Справа перейдите: Woocommerce – emails – customer-new-account.php. Всё готово! Здесь вы можете изменить шаблон письма, которое получает пользователь при создании новой учётной записи. Там будет весь текст, который указан в письме по умолчанию.
Добрый день, Илья.
Уже какой раз читаю Ваш сайт – спасибо =)
У меня такой вопрос, как можно добавить возможность редактировать не оплаченный, но подтвержденный заказ со стороны заказчика?
То есть он сделал заказ, но не оплатил. Потом решил, что надо добавить или убрать часть номенклатуры. Зашел в свой Заказ, а там только кнопки Оплатить, Просмотр, Отмена.
Как бы туда добавить кнопку “Редактировать” или “Изменить” ?
Заранее спасибо. =)
Здравствуйте. Такого плагина я не встречал. Но, есть такой вариант, в личном кабинете, надо перейти на страницу Заказы, затем нажать по номеру заказа, либо на кнопку Просмотр. На странице заказа, будет кнопка Заказать снова, нажмите на неё. Откроется страница оформления заказа, здесь можно изменить данные и заново заказать. Вы сами можете редактировать заказ в админ-панели, как вариант.
Хм. Я вот не вижу такой кнопки как Заказать снова..
Скрины прикрепил. Может я что-то не то вижу. =)
На втором скрине, есть кнопка Просмотр, жмите на неё. Откроется страница с деталями заказа. Под формой Информация о заказе, будет кнопка Заказать снова. Какой у вас статус заказа?
Сейчас стоит статус “В ожидании оплаты”.
Я это и хотел спросить – можно ли редактировать или изменять заказ.
Захотел я, например, добавить туда ещё пару позиций, а всё, никак. =)
Надо заново всё создавать. =(
Выходит так. Но, я не вижу здесь проблем. Не проще, удалить заказ и создать новый, либо ещё один? У меня статус заказа “Выполнен” и там есть такая кнопка. Возможно есть такой плагин. Надо просто искать. Может в интернете есть, какие-то готовые встройки.
Я понял. =)
Буду искать, если найду – отпишусь здесь.
Здравствуйте. А есть ли шорткод, чтобы вывести на нужной странице только заказы (/my-account/orders)?
Добрый вечер. Посмотрите плагин WooCommerce Shortcodes.
Здравствуйте. Как сделать двуязычную страницу. С помощью WPML перевёл страницы а Логин/Регистрация не могу перевести помогите плиз
Добрый день. Страница регистрации WordPress по умолчанию или вы сами создавали её? Для перевода есть специальный плагин Loco Translate
Здравствуйте!
Подскажите, как решить такую маленькую проблемку:
убраны из аккаунта кнопки Адрес и Выйти, но на главной стр. присутствует всем известный текст:
“Добро пожаловать, Ла-ла-ла (не Ла-ла-ла? Выйти)
Из главной страницы аккаунта вы можете посмотреть ваши недавние заказы, настроить платежный адрес и адрес доставки, а также изменить пароль и основную информацию.”
В нем присутствуют ссылки на Адрес и Выход, как отредактировать этот текст, хотя бы убрать эти ссылки…
Спасибо.
Здравствуйте, скрыть любой элемент с сайта, можно с помощью плагина SiteOrigin CSS
Добрый день! не работает личный кабинет на сайте и все ссылки в нем. Пользователь может только зарегистрироваться и дальше даже выйти не может, все ссылки ведут опять на страницу личного кабинета без изменений.
Здравствуйте. Вы настройки Woocommerce проверяли, у вас там точно всё правильно настроено?
Добрый день. У меня такой вопрос – очень много идет регистраций новых аккаунтов не понятно зачем. Этот поток выглядит как атаки. Что делать в таком случае? Имена и адреса выглядят как набор букв.
Здравствуйте. Вам нужно установить плагин для защиты от спама. Например, reCAPTCHA или Limit Login Attempts от перебора паролей.
Спасибо, я попробую